Corinne Mui
Vibrant aromas of cassis, herbal, green peppercorn, and violet. Mid-weight wine with structured tannins. Cloves and chocolate, with a balanced acidity. Upfront and a bit green.
—
Konstantin Baum MW
An intense cassis aroma with fine red bell pepper notes. An intense texture on the palate, with fine-grained tannins, moderate acidity, and a long finish.
—
Christy Canterbury MW
A forward and exuberant nose of black cherry, cassis, and dried violets. Slightly volatile. A thick, lush mid-palate with notable alcohol, smooth and creamy tannins, and moderate acidity. A polished structure and moderate length.
—
Janet Wang
Slight dusty nose initially, giving way to bright and fresh blue and black fruit, with herbaceous notes of cedar and wild mint, layered, knitted and structured. The oak is a tad prominent.
